当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

linux云服务器怎么用,Linux云服务器搭建网站详细教程,从入门到精通

linux云服务器怎么用,Linux云服务器搭建网站详细教程,从入门到精通

本教程从零基础开始,全面讲解Linux云服务器搭建网站的过程,涵盖入门知识到高级技巧,助您从新手成长为精通者。详细步骤包括服务器购买、环境配置、网站部署等,确保您能够独...

本教程从零基础开始,全面讲解Linux云服务器搭建网站的过程,涵盖入门知识到高级技巧,助您从新手成长为精通者。详细步骤包括服务器购买、环境配置、网站部署等,确保您能够独立搭建并管理自己的Linux云服务器网站。

随着互联网的快速发展,网站已经成为企业展示形象、拓展业务的重要平台,而Linux云服务器因其稳定、安全、开源等优势,成为搭建网站的首选,本文将详细介绍如何在Linux云服务器上搭建网站,从入门到精通,帮助您轻松掌握网站搭建技能。

linux云服务器怎么用,Linux云服务器搭建网站详细教程,从入门到精通

准备工作

1、购买云服务器:选择一家可靠的云服务提供商,购买一台适合自己需求的Linux云服务器,目前市面上主流的云服务提供商有阿里云、腾讯云、华为云等。

2、登录云服务器:通过SSH客户端(如PuTTY)登录到云服务器,首次登录时,可能会要求设置密码,请确保密码复杂且安全。

3、熟悉Linux操作系统:Linux操作系统与Windows操作系统有所不同,需要掌握一些基本命令和操作,以下是一些常用的Linux命令:

- ls:列出目录下的文件和文件夹

- cd:切换目录

- mkdir:创建目录

- rm:删除文件或目录

- cp:复制文件或目录

- mv:移动文件或目录

- chmod:修改文件或目录的权限

- chown:修改文件或目录的所有者

- tar:打包和解压文件

搭建网站环境

1、安装Apache服务器:Apache是一款开源的Web服务器软件,广泛应用于网站搭建,以下是在Linux云服务器上安装Apache的步骤:

- 使用以下命令安装Apache:

linux云服务器怎么用,Linux云服务器搭建网站详细教程,从入门到精通

     sudo apt-get update
     sudo apt-get install apache2

- 安装完成后,可以通过访问服务器IP地址查看Apache是否安装成功。

2、安装MySQL数据库:MySQL是一款开源的关系型数据库管理系统,常用于存储网站数据,以下是在Linux云服务器上安装MySQL的步骤:

- 使用以下命令安装MySQL:

     sudo apt-get install mysql-server

- 安装完成后,需要设置MySQL密码,并启动MySQL服务。

3、安装PHP:PHP是一种流行的服务器端脚本语言,常用于网站开发,以下是在Linux云服务器上安装PHP的步骤:

- 使用以下命令安装PHP:

     sudo apt-get install php

- 安装PHP时,可以选择安装所需的PHP模块,如php-mysql(用于连接MySQL数据库)。

配置网站

1、创建网站目录:在Apache的网站根目录下创建一个用于存放网站文件的目录,例如/var/www/html/mywebsite

2、配置虚拟主机:编辑Apache的虚拟主机配置文件/etc/apache2/sites-available/000-default.conf,修改以下内容:

- 将DocumentRoot改为网站目录路径,例如/var/www/html/mywebsite

- 将ServerName改为网站域名,例如www.mywebsite.com

3、启用虚拟主机:使用以下命令启用虚拟主机:

   sudo a2ensite mywebsite.conf
   sudo a2disable site-available/000-default.conf
   sudo a2enconf mywebsite.conf

4、重启Apache服务:使用以下命令重启Apache服务:

   sudo systemctl restart apache2

上传网站文件

1、使用FTP客户端(如FileZilla)连接到云服务器,将网站文件上传到网站目录。

linux云服务器怎么用,Linux云服务器搭建网站详细教程,从入门到精通

2、使用SSH客户端连接到云服务器,使用cpmv命令将网站文件上传到网站目录。

配置数据库

1、登录MySQL数据库:使用以下命令登录MySQL数据库:

   mysql -u root -p

2、创建数据库和用户:在MySQL中创建一个用于存储网站数据的数据库和用户,并授权用户访问数据库。

- 创建数据库:

     CREATE DATABASE mywebsite;

- 创建用户:

     CREATE USER 'myuser'@'localhost' IDENTIFIED BY 'mypassword';

- 授权用户访问数据库:

     GRANT ALL PRIVILEGES ON mywebsite.* TO 'myuser'@'localhost';

- 刷新权限:

     FLUSH PRIVILEGES;

3、修改网站配置文件:在网站根目录下的config.php文件中,修改数据库配置信息。

测试网站

1、在浏览器中输入网站域名,查看网站是否正常显示。

2、检查网站功能是否正常,如登录、注册、评论等。

本文详细介绍了在Linux云服务器上搭建网站的过程,包括准备工作、搭建网站环境、配置网站、上传网站文件、配置数据库和测试网站,通过学习本文,您将能够轻松掌握网站搭建技能,为您的企业或个人项目搭建稳定、安全的网站,祝您搭建成功!

黑狐家游戏

发表评论

最新文章